Account Manager Interview Questions
When interviewing for an account owner position, be prepared to speak to your skills in communications, marketing, and client relations. Employers will be interested in your ability to create long-lasting relationships with clients and generate sales for a portfolio of accounts. Your interviewer may test your abilities with a role-play question, so be prepared to give a mock sales pitch to a difficult client.
